- 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
- 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
- 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
- 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们。
- 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
- 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
個人軟體過程(PSP).ppt.ppt
軟體過程改善 (Software Process Improvement) Module-4 個人軟體過程(PSP) 軟體的問題 已交付系統中不良的軟體品質,其成本是相當昂貴的 昂貴的服務與強化(enhancement) 意外或生命財產損失的可能性 組織過程改善的進展有限是因為 過程改善要獲致成果非常耗時/難以推廣 PSP以下列各點來處理這些問題 提供過程改善之利益,令人信服的證據 讓每位工程師在其工作中,可以獲得運用有效之過程的好處 教導工程師有效的過程改善方法 提供更能有效管理成本、時程與品質的歷史性資料 PSP典範(Paradigm) PSP係奠基於過程改善的原理上。 軟體工程人員訂定個人的過程目標 由工程人員自己定義將使用的方法 由工程人員量測自己的產出 由工程人員分析量測的結果 工程人員依據量測的結果,調整其工作方法,以朝向個人目標改善 PSP策略 從軟體工程師目前使用的過程開始 逐步導入新的方法 以模組大小的程式,演練這些方法 然後由工程人員自己去瞭解這些方法對他有多少幫助 PSP 綜觀 - 1 PSP是屬於個人使用的過程。 它可應用於絕大多數結構化的工作上。 寫作小型的程式或文件 定義需求或過程 主導審查或測試,等等 它可以擴展到大型軟體系統的團隊開發上。 PSP 綜觀 - 2 個人以7個過程步驟學習PSP(下一張投影片) 在學習PSP時,軟體工程師要以PSP的步驟撰寫10個模組大小的程式。 就其產出的資料進行蒐集與分析 依據這些分析所得,改善自己的工作方法 PSP的演練,可提供有效學習所需的迅速回饋(迅速獲得成效資料)。 PSP屬於演進式的過程 PSP0 過程 在PSP0時,工程師以其目前使用的設計與開發方法工作 工程師蒐集自己產出的資料 以階段區分工作所花費的時間 在編譯與測試期間所發現的缺陷 工程人員對這些資料進行分析並提出報告 PSP0 過程的課程 在PSP0時,工程人員學習基本個人過程的使用。 工程人員蒐集自己在個人產出及個人使用之過程上的相關資料 工程人員習得量測其產品規模的方法,以及量測產品規模的理由。 PSP1 過程 PSP0被擴大,以納入 程式編碼的標準 規模的估算 資源的估算 時程的估算 測試報告 獲取價值(earned value)的追蹤 過程改善建議書(process improvement proposal, PIP) PSP1 課程 在PSP1時,工程人員對其產出的規模及開發時間做估算。 工程人員運用其歷史性資料,以改善其估算值 工程人員預推其估算值可能的統計範圍,並習得縮減此一範圍的方法。 PSP2與PSP3課程 在PSP2時,工程人員以其過往的資料,改善其產出之程式模組的品質。 工程人員量測其缺陷去除方法的效率 工程人員要運各種過程品質量測項目,包括收益率(yield)、品質成本(COQ, cost of quality)、以及評鑑對失效比率(A/FR, appraisal/failure ratio),量測產出的品質 在PSP3時,工程人員習得如何依據工作產出的類型,調整其個人的過程。 PSP基本要素 過程腳本(A process script) 專案規劃摘要表(A project plan summary form) 時間紀錄(A time recording log) 缺陷回報紀錄(A defect reporting log) 缺陷型標準(A defect type standard) 過程腳本 腳本是以過程對工程人員提供指導。 目的 必要的輸入資料 過程階段 結束準則 專案規劃摘要 專案規劃摘要表包含 專案規劃資料 專案實際結果 規模 時間 缺陷資料 所有PSP專案截至目前為止的累計資料 時間紀錄 PSP每個階段花費的時間均予紀錄 開始時間 結束時間 中斷時間 階段 評論 缺陷紀錄 在審查、編譯與測試期間所發現之每一項缺陷的資訊均予紀錄。 編號 類型 造成的階段 (發現)移除的階段 發現/修正時間 描述 PSP過程流 PSP規劃 在PSP上,工程人員使用自己的個人資料訂定計畫 規劃作業包括 規模估算 資源估算 時程估算 在PSP上,程式碼行數(LOC)被當作規模的量測項 還有其他的量測項也可以使用 為何要估算規模? 為了能做更好的規劃 以能更準確地測出工作的規模 以便將工作劃分成各別的要素 對專案進度的追蹤提供協助 可以更準確地對工作產出進行量測 PSP的價值 學習估算的方法 養成估算的技能 規模估算的原理 估算是屬於不確定,而且直覺式的過程 估算的目標在於 達成一致的估算值 明瞭估算的變動性 在過度與不足的估算之間取得平衡點 經過定義之估算方法的優點在於 擁有可資改善的已知常規 提供蒐集資料的工作框架 一致的方
您可能关注的文档
最近下载
- 眼外伤ppt课件-眼外伤健康教育课件.ppt VIP
- 《新时代思想读本》3.2新时代新征程课件.pptx VIP
- 2024-2025学年初中信息科技湘教版2024七年级上册-湘教版2024教学设计合集.docx
- 人教鄂教版科学四年级上册全册教学设计教案.doc
- DB11T 945.1-2023建设工程施工现场安全防护、场容卫生及消防保卫标准 第1部分:通则.pdf VIP
- 外研版六年级(上册)M4U2.ppt VIP
- 大学课程思政案例(高校课程思政案例)-思政案例内容整理.docx VIP
- 《无人机综合监管与航路规划》全套教学课件.pptx VIP
- (优质!)Amfori BSCI社会责任验厂全套管理手册及程序文件.docx VIP
- 自-电大__电工电子技术总复习题及答案 .doc VIP
文档评论(0)